Protected areas are thought to be the cornerstones ofbiodiversity conservation and the safest strongholds for

wildlife (Bruner et al 2001) Since the first national parkwas set up in Yellowstone in 1872 some 104 791 protectedareas have been established around the world representingover 12 of the Earthrsquos land surface (UNEPndashWCMC2005) However only 6 of this formally protected landsurface (World Conservation Union [IUCN] categoriesIndashIV) lies within the areas recognized as biodiversityhotspots The high rates of population growth and compet-ing economic interests for available land (Cincotta et al2000) mean that the formal protected area network inmany regions may never achieve the internationally agreedupon target of at least 10 coverage per region (SCBD2004) Furthermore it has been argued that such ad hoctargets may be insufficient to protect many species in theworldrsquos biodiversity rich regions (Rodrigues et al 2004)

It has been recognized that the existing protected areassystem has two major shortcomings First protected areasdo not cover certain critical habitats and species becausethey are often located on land that has no other useMountainous regions with low human population densi-ties are favored while fertile agricultural valleys with highpopulation densities are often excluded For instancealthough 23 of the Earthrsquos tropical forests are protectedonly 8 of cropland and natural vegetation mosaic habi-tats receive the same protection (Chape et al 2005) As aconsequence the degree to which biodiversity is repre-sented within the existing network of protected areas isunknown and may leave a considerable number of speciesunprotected (Rodrigues et al 2004) Second the manage-ment of protected areas is often ineffective in preventinghuman encroachment (Brandon et al 1998) Of the 7322protected areas in developing countries where many peo-ple still rely on wild resources for food animal fodder andfuel 30 are strictly protected permitting no use ofresources (Pretty 2003) The exclusion of local people isbelieved to be one of the reasons why protected areas areineffective despite the large sums of money and man-power invested in them (Brown 2003)

We searched for peer-reviewed papers and conferenceproceedings on the ISI Web of Knowledge database(httpwokmimasacuk) and found 98 references tonatural sacred sites (WebTable 1) Such sites are found onevery continent except Antarctica (Figure 1) and includea wide variety of habitats that we have classified into tencategories (Table 1)

One such tradition involves the protection of smallpatches of forest as sacred (Gadgil and Vartak 1975)Sacred groves (Figure 2) occur in various forms includingburial grounds (Mgumia and Oba 2003 Wadley andColfer 2004) and sites of ancestral or deity worship(Ramakrishnan et al 1998) and they exist in many differ-ent countries (WebTable 1) The local communitiesestablish rules that vary from grove to grove these oftenprohibit the felling of trees and the killing of animals butdo allow for the collection of firewood fodder and medic-inal plants by local people (Hughes and Chandran 1998)

As a result of these restrictions such sacred areas are pre-served over many generations and can become importantreservoirs of biodiversity For example sacred groves in the

Kodagu district of Karnataka stateIndia (Figure 2) have relict popula-tions of certain threatened treespecies (Actinodaphne lawsoniiHopea ponga Madhuca neriifoli andSyzygium zeylanicum) that are notfound in the formal protected areas(Bhagwat et al 2005a) These grovesalso shelter a high diversity ofmacrofungi 49 out of 163 species areunique to sacred groves (Brown et al2006) In the coastal regions ofKarnataka state numerous ripariangroves of Myristica fatua andGymnacranthera canarica trees havebeen reported (Chandran and Mesta2001) This species which belongsto the nutmeg family is rarely foundin official protected areas In centralTanzania Mgumia and Oba (2003)found a greater woody plant speciesrichness in sacred groves than in astate-managed forest reserve

The presence of sacred groves incultivated landscapes can also pro-vide habitat and corridors allowingthe movement of many differentorganisms (Decher 1997b Wadley

and Colfer 2004) In India sacred groves exist in 19 out of 28states and it is estimated that there are between100000ndash150000 throughout the country (Malhotra et al2001) Although the majority of these groves are less than 1ha in size and cover only 001 of the total geographic areaof the country it is their number and spatial distribution thatmake them so valuable for biodiversity conservation(Bhagwat et al 2005b) In the Kodagu district Kalam (1996)reported at least 1214 sacred groves one for every 300 ha ofland The cover of native shade trees in the neighboring cof-fee plantations also provides habitat corridors for manyspecies in the cultivated landscape (Bhagwat et al 2005b)

It is questionable whether any single sacred grove couldhave conservation value in view of the small size of thesefragmented forest patches (eg Hill and Curran 2001)However as a network the sacred groves in a region canpreserve a sizeable portion of the local biodiversity inareas where it would not be feasible to maintain largetracts of protected forests and where protected reserveswould be unlikely to receive local support However sucha network would depend on there being a certain numberof forest patches each covering a minimum area (egTabarelli and Gascon 2005)

Community values of sacredgroves conservation

While it is difficult to determine theorigins of the tradition of conserv-ing sacred groves without historicalevidence it is thought that this dates back to pre-agrariansocieties (Kosambi 1962) With the advent of agriculturepeople may have set aside patches of natural habitats thatwere considered sacred while surrounding forests werecleared for cultivation (Hughes and Chandran 1998)The subsequent increase in population may have com-pelled people to use these sites for day-to-day purposessuch as fuel and food collection It would appear that theorigin of the groves was not necessarily for utilitarian pur-poses but utility may have emerged as a result of theirpresence in the landscape This may have led in turn tothe strengthening of a ldquosocial fencerdquo in order to preventunreasonable exploitation of the resources within theseforest patches This social fence now provides protectionfor a variety of species and habitats as described in theexamples below

In the dry regions of central India some perennial hillstreams and riparian gallery forests receive protection as aresult of religion-based traditions In a village in theKoraput district (Orissa state) for example there is a shrinehidden under stones within some bushes that grow amongtall trees While the surrounding land is barren the trees inthe vicinity of the shrine have remained untouched andprotected because the shrine is considered sacred by thelocal community (Thusu and Jha 1969) Protection of treesfor religious reasons is common in southern India Near thetown of Madurai (Tamilnadu state) groups of tall trees atfour separate sites are considered sacred These tree grovesprovide roosting sites for colonies of the Indian flying fox(Pteropus giganteus) It is believed that this bat which else-where is hunted for its bodyfat (for use in alternative medi-cines) receives protection because the trees are worshippedby the local people (Marimuthu 1988)

The sprinkling of saffron water around a piece of land isa common practice in Udaipur district (Raja-sthan state)in northwestern India (Gandhi 1997) The attempts ofthe local forest department to conserve an area of forestat a site near Udaipur were largely unsuccessful because of

persistent transgressions by local people Frustrated theforest officers decided to sprinkle saffron water around thesite in accordance with the local tradition This wasgreeted with enthusiasm and subsequently the local peo-ple began to respect the boundaries of the conservationarea (Gandhi 1997)

Such social taboos exist in most cultures so that infor-mal practices rather than laws determine human behav-ior (Colding and Folke 2001) There are a number ofexamples where part or all of a terrestrial or aquatic land-scape may never be subjected to resource use (for anextensive review see Colding and Folke [2001]) Theserestrictions may not be specifically designed for natureconservation instead the motivation is based on tradi-tions practices and beliefs passed down through genera-tions (Berkes et al 2000) The rationale for sacred groveconservation is therefore very different from the rationalefor setting aside formal protected areas Furthermoreenforcement and sanctioning mechanisms are also differ-ent Formal protection depends on legal frameworks anda large number of officers to enforce the laws while infor-mal nature conservation is mostly enforced by commu-nity members The former system can be expensive whilethe latter is carried out voluntarily and costs little ornothing (North 1990) The international conservationcommunity has largely failed to recognize this approach

Management of sacred groves

Although many sacred groves are still well preservedmany have been destroyed and others are now threatenedby human encroachment The ldquosocial fencerdquo traditionallyprovided by the local conservation ethic is weakening ina number of places (eg Kalam 1996 Bonn 2000Chandrakanth et al 2004) The reasons why people nolonger respect the integrity of these sites need to be takeninto account in future management approaches

Legal ownership

In many countries local communities have lost their cus-tomary rights of forest management to the governmentIn India many sacred groves were destroyed by commer-cial forestry operations and local individuals also beganto make use of these formerly community owned forests(eg Chandrakanth et al 2004) Transferring the propertyrights of sacred groves back to local communities mayhelp to prevent further infringements The social customs

and management traditions oflocal communities proved largelysuccessful in the past and thereforehave the potential to protectsacred groves in the future

Social and economic changes

A successful return to the tradi-tional local community manage-ment practices will only be possi-ble if the communities can meetthe challenges posed by the mod-ern world and adapt to its socialand economic changes Someregions of the world are facing sub-stantial population growth andincreasing immigration the result-ing need for land puts some sacredgroves under pressure (Kalam1996) Furthermore immigrantsoften retain their own cultures andcustoms which might not includethe values underlying the mainte-nance of sacred groves These for-est patches are also at risk from

landowners who want to expand their cultivated landFor example neighboring farmers in Kodagu districtdestroyed certain sacred groves while establishing coffeeplantations and ginger fields or when they sold nativetimber trees and replaced them with fast-growing exoticspecies (Kalam 1996 Bonn 2000) Governmental inter-ference may be necessary in cases where powerful individ-uals ignore community interests

Changes in spiritual and religious values

Sacred groves are assumed to have their origins inhunterndashgatherer societies and thus in animistic beliefs Insome countries conversion to other religions has resultedin the degradation of sacred groves In ancient Europe(4thndash5th century AD) for example groves weredestroyed with the arrival of Christianity (Matthews andMatthews 2002) In many places in India local folkdeities have been and continue to be replaced withHindu deities (a process referred to as ldquoSanskritizationrdquoKalam 1996) This has resulted in the erection of templesin some previously sacred groves (Figure 3) Moreover inmany countries local traditions are being challenged bywesternized urban cultures so that the institution ofsacred groves is losing its cultural importance for theyounger generations of local people
